Frequently Asked Questions about the 78757 ZIP Code
How much are Studio apartments in 78757?
There are currently 69 Studio Apartments in 78757 with rent ranges from $695 to $3,495 with an average price of $1,372.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om 78757 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in 78757 ranges from $500 to $5,019 with an average monthly rent of $1,437.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in 78757 c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in 78757 range from $750 to $5,864.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,196.
How expensive are 78757 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 23 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in 78757 on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,295 to $4,672 - averaging $3,349 for the location.
